Home and living covers furniture, storage, lighting, tableware, and everyday decor. Formoria organises these brands by primary use and the product tags supplied with approved listings. This category focuses on objects that make a living space more useful, not only decorative pieces. Brands may work in ceramics, wood, bamboo, metal, or mixed materials; inclusion reflects a clear Taiwan connection through founding, design, or manufacturing and the product types recorded for the brand.
